  6. What type of corals have you kept successfully under PCs?

    I've got 2x28 w in a 35 g hex (24" deep) and I've got a torch, hammer, frogspawn, and toadstool leather thriving! I bought the hammer partially receded from the LFS and it's growing back into the area it had receded. All seem to be doing real well.

  8. firefish is gone...not on the floor...not under rocks, etc..

    Wait a day or two.... Once mine disappeared for a full day... at least 24hours and then the next day he was back in front of his rock like normal.... they're really good at hiding so even if you lifted all of the rocks he could still be there. Good luck!

  15. Do you store SW agitated or not?

    I do a 3 gal change every Saturday in my 35 g. I mix the new salt on Sunday and let it agitate with a powerhead the whole week. I do this because I read (r. fenner) it's best to age the water. Don't think it hurts.
